St Andrews Brewing Company’s new core range of beers will be available to order through Inverarity Morton for On Trade customers.

The range contains a new 4.0% lager, a very drinkable 3.2% Session IPA and their award-winning 6.0% American-styled Yippie IPA, a double Gold Star winner at the Great Taste Awards.

Andrew Sinat, Sales Manager of St Andrews Brewing Company, said “It’s great to be working with a wholesaler who knows the Scottish On-Trade so well. We believe that not only will this agreement benefit both businesses, but it will also offer a much larger number of retailers the chance to stock products that are market leading in terms of quality and branding.”

Supporting their drive to be as environmentally friendly as possible Inverarity Morton will supply the beers in fully recyclable 330ml cans and in reusable 30L Kegs supplied by Keg Star. Both formats will reduce plastic waste to zero and because of the logistics support offered by Kegstar, the carbon footprint of the kegs is minimised.
